Arthur Morrison, a renowned actor of his time, entered this world on May 1, 1877, in the vibrant city of St. Louis, Missouri, USA. With a career spanning numerous years, he made a lasting impact on the film industry, leaving behind a legacy of iconic performances.
Some of his most notable works include the 1925 western drama "Riders of the Purple Sage", the 1918 action-adventure film "The Border Legion", and the 1926 silent film "The Silent Flyer".
Arthur Morrison's remarkable life came to a close on February 20, 1950, in the city of angels, Los Angeles, California, USA.
